What exactly is a Registered Agent?

A registered agent is a specific individual or company responsible for handling legal documents and official communications on behalf of a corporation or limited liability company (LLC).  registered agent ratings  includes service of process documents, government notices, and annual reports. By having a registered agent, businesses ensure they have a reliable point of contact for important legal notifications, making it an essential part of business compliance and governance.

Registered agents must be available during regular business hours at the registered office address, which is often required to be a physical location in the state where the business is created. The role of a registered agent extends beyond merely collecting mail; it involves processing sensitive legal documents and ensuring that necessary filings are made punctually to maintain good standing with state authorities.

Benefits of Hiring a Registered Agent

A primary benefits of hiring a registered agent is the assurance of adherence with state regulations. Registered agents are responsible for accepting legal documents, such as service of process notifications and government correspondence, on behalf of the company. This ensures that critical paperwork is handled promptly and appropriately, reducing the risk of overlooking important deadlines or legal issues. By having a qualified registered agent, company owners can feel secure knowing that their compliance responsibilities are handled efficiently.

Another, benefit of utilizing registered agent services is privacy protection. When a company is registered, its name and address become part of the public record. By hiring a registered agent, companies can use the agent's address as their registered office, which helps shield the owner's personal information from being public. This added layer of privacy is particularly valuable for entrepreneurs or solo entrepreneurs who prefer to keep their home address private.

Expenses and Rates of Registered Agent Solutions

When considering agent of record services, it's crucial to understand the costs and charges associated with engaging a registered agent.  registered agent cost  for these services can vary widely based on the category of service provider company you select. Most commercial agent of record services impose annual fees that typically range from $50 to $300. Designated agents are critical for companies to ensure adherence with state regulations. Each state has unique registered agent requirements that entities must follow in order to operate legally. Generally, the registered agent must be a citizen of the state where the business is established or a appointed registered agent company that functions in that state. This ensures that a reliable point of communication is available for legal documents and official communications.

In addition to residency requirements, registered agents must be accessible during regular business hours to receive service of process and additional important documents. Failure to meet these requirements can result in overlooked legal notices, which could threaten the entity's standing and lead to legal complications. Entities are also typically required to maintain updated information on their registered agent, including any changes to their address or company designation, through timely filings with the state.
